316 Upper Hill chambers, Newest entry to Nairobi Skyscrapers list

The completion of the 316 Upper Hill Chambers building has brought fresh stone and architecture to the fast-changing Nairobi skylines. – By Gerald Gekara.

The multistorey office complex has ranked ahead of the Nairobi GTC Residential Tower 4 and the Social Security House (NSSF) that rank the 17 member list of buildings above 100 meters.

The 104-meter tower is located about 2km from the Nairobi central business district. It boasts some 26 storeys of prime office space on 2nd Ngong Avenue in Upper Hill, among the prime spaces in Nairobi.

The tower also hosts three basement parking floors, a ground floor, a mezzanine floor, five upper parking floors, and 15 prime office floors.

The building, owned by the Upper Hill Chambers Ltd, has a huge arcade on the ground floor, as well as roof-top penthouses that offer stunning views of the city and its environs.

Among the green facilities utilized in powering the tower, include solar power as its main source of energy, to tame over-reliance of the electric power.

Upper Hill Chambers was built by China Wu Yi Company, that has been slowly gaining ground and portfolio in Kenya’s construction industry.
